The Need for Digital Accessibility

In today’s digital age, accessibility in online services is not just a legal requirement but a moral imperative. Approximately 15% of the global population experiences some form of disability, which affects their ability to access information and services online. As such, ensuring that government websites and applications are accessible is crucial for equitable service delivery.

Benefits of the New Resource Center

The Digital Accessibility Competence Centre offers a range of resources tailored to the needs of government agencies:

  • Training Workshops: Comprehensive sessions to educate staff on digital accessibility standards.
  • Guidelines and Best Practices: Detailed documentation on creating and maintaining accessible digital platforms.
  • Support Networks: Establishing connections between agencies for sharing experiences and strategies.
  • Assessment Tools: Resources to evaluate the accessibility of existing platforms and identify areas for improvement.
